I came across a reference to a campground on a nearby lake while reading old newspapers this winter. I had heard of it before but I had know idea how many people it had hosted in its heyday. According to numerous news articles from 1917-1919, it was literally thousands. The campground had numerous cabins and hosted a variety of events in its lifetime. I stopped finding articles about it in the newspapers after the mid 20's. The earliest map I could find of the area was 1930 but it was still on there.

After some google earth overlaying I pinpointed an approx location. Luckily it was now within the boundaries of a city park and in an undeveloped area.
Today was the day I wanted to swing by and take a look. I wanted to know if it had been trashed by modern park goers or discovered by other hunters and pounded to death or if I could even pinpoint the exact location.
I had to park on the side of the road since the main park was a few blocks away. I hike into the woods and within a hundred yards I knew I was in the right location. I start seeing Non-native flowers and shrubs, old retaining walls, broken glass and a rock lined well. One thing that was missing though, and I was glad, is modern trash.

I knew I wouldn't last long in the sweltering heat/humidity combination today so I set the disc. high on the Shadow and tried to quickly find a few coins to get an idea of where I wanted to lower the disc and start grid searching. I only spent about an hour here. No coins but I did find the Boat license posted below. I'm thinking we may have a potentially good site. Secluded and within a public park, no modern trash, found a high disc item so maybe it hasn't been pounded and the area of the campground is quite large. We may have to wait until it cools off to do any serious hunting though. Bout time to get in the lake instead of in the woods at the edge of lake!
